I've been quiet for a while, so it's maybe time to show what's been going on with our U17 football team. All pictures with K-5 and Tamron 70-200 f2.8, mostly wide open.


Totally dominated the game but only managed a 1-0 win in over time.


A 0-2 win against a very physical team 160 km up north from home. A lot of sore ankles after the game.


Being the leader of the series and meeting the bottom team can be mentally difficult. A 0-0 tie and the first lost points in the series.


Without going further into the details our head coach resigned / was dismissed. Here's the new one whom some of you may even recognize.


The first defeat of the year 2012 but against a worthy opponent far from the north. 0-2 on the home turf.


On the road and winning again. 0-1 win against the original team of the Finnish king of football Jari Litmanen, who had been teasing our coach for a week before the match that we would lose. We're honoured to have had his attention.


Another game away from home, 170 km up north in Tampere. The home team was currently on the bottom of the charts and after our 0-5 win remained there. All our goal scoring players are in this picture, from the left: 2 goals, 2 goals and 1 goal. This was the first game I shot in pouring rain with the help of LensCoat RainCoat over the Tamron lens. It was a bit over sized but did the job.

There will be 12 more matches in the season and I'll probably do a similar post later. How will it all end, we'll know by the end of september.

Well I stumbled into Ron at that track & field meeting. It's our annual mini meet.
This is an action shot of the topic starter Ron hendriks at that meet;


A number of our atletes who will be at the olympics were at this meet, probably testing and finetuning for the big one in London.
Dafne Schippers, will be in the heptathlon, here at the 100m hurdles


Gregory Sedoc, will run the 110m hurdles


Eelco Sintnicolaas, will be in decathlon in London, here at polevault


Eric Cadee, throwing the discus


This is an international meet and there were also a number of atletes who were far away from home
This is Liz Lamb from New Zealand. She won the highjump


Dustin Deleo from USA won the polevault


Jeff Coover also USA was 3rd in the polevault
